ホームページ  >  記事  >  バックエンド開発  >  C言語のfloat型の小数点以下の有効桁数は何桁ですか?

C言語のfloat型の小数点以下の有効桁数は何桁ですか?

angryTom
angryTomオリジナル
2020-02-08 14:02:3519526ブラウズ

C言語のfloat型の小数点以下の有効桁数は何桁ですか?

#C言語のfloat型の小数点以下の有効桁数は何桁ですか?

float 型の小数点以下の有効桁数は 6~7 です。

C言語の浮動小数点型は、一般にfloat単精度型、double倍精度型、longdoublelong精度型に分類され、単精度浮動小数点型の小数点以下の有効桁数は6~7です。桁数、倍精度浮動小数点型で、小数点以下の有効桁数は15~16桁です。単精度は 32 ビット、倍精度は 64 ビット、8 ビットは 1 バイトです。

C 言語の標準ライブラリ ヘッダー ファイル float.h は、浮動小数点数の小数点以下の有効桁数を定義します。

//float.h头文件的部分代码
#define DBL_DIG 15 //双精度小数点后15位
#define FLT_DIG 6 //单精度小数点后6位
#define LDBL_DIG 19 //长双精度小数点19

推奨される学習: c 言語のビデオチュートリアル

以上がC言語のfloat型の小数点以下の有効桁数は何桁です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。